MeetMinder and Supernormal are both AI meeting assistants for recording, transcription, and summaries, compared here on pricing, features, and workflow fit. MeetMinder: Free, open-source, local-first AI meeting assistant that captures dual audio, transcribes in real time with local Whisper, and surfaces AI guidance through an invisible overlay. Supernormal: AI meeting-notes tool that records, transcribes, and creates structured summaries across Zoom, Meet, and Teams. They overlap on ai-meeting-assistants, so the right pick depends on team size, budget, and which meeting workflows you automate.
For ai-meeting-assistants workflows, shortlist MeetMinder when private, offline real-time transcription of meetings and interviews matters most, and Supernormal when standardized meeting documentation matters most. Both record across Zoom, Google Meet, and Microsoft Teams; trial each on real meetings before committing.

Pros & cons
MeetMinder
+ Free and open source under the MIT License
+ Local-first and privacy-focused with offline Whisper and Ollama options
- Requires local setup and, for offline AI, sufficient local hardware
Supernormal
+ Clean, structured, template-driven notes
+ Works across major meeting platforms
- Joins meetings as a recording bot
